Eudokia/Evdokia (Greek: Ευδοκία) is a Greek female name, that was accepted by Russians from Byzantine Empire with Christianization.
The diminutive name in Russian is Dunia/Dunya mostly, but there are another diminutive and alternative names too, for example Avdotya, Dusya.
Eudokia is a very rare female name in Russia now. It was widely used until the 18th century.

Platon (Greek: Πλάτων) is a Greek male name, also came from Byzantine Empire. It is a very rare name in Russia now.

Previously, Elena Ilinykh said that she was not preparing for the next season in a radio interview. But she has not officially submitted a document to the Russian Federation of Figure Skating to end her career, according to Alexander Gorshkov.

- I love figure skating so much that it is too early to say that I am parting with it. The question of the completion of a career has not yet been officially discussed with anyone.
